I delayed by 2 years. I'm now looking at this fall. Should be pulling the trigger to submit request this month. All ADSCs and any Codes are clean (did an eligibility check this week).
What I've learned is network, network, network; take care of medical issues early and talk to plenty of people who have gone through the process.
But most importantly, communicate with your family about it. They are going to have to deal with the change to. My wife was quite uneasy about it (a number of other things going on this year), but we've gotten through the other hurdles and now it's more of a logistical and educational issue.
